Job Summary:
Behavioral Health Clinician or In-Home Therapists provide structured, consistent, strength-based therapeutic interventions in client homes for the purpose of treating a youth's behavioral health needs, including improving the family's ability to provide effective support for the youth to promote his/her healthy functioning within the family. This service is delivered by one or more members of a team consisting of professional and paraprofessional staff, offering a combination of medically necessary In-Home Therapy and Therapeutic Training and Support.
